Makati offers free graduate studies to employees, teachers

Mike Frialde - The Philippine Star

MANILA, Philippines - The Makati City government is offering free graduate studies to city hall employees and public school teachers in the city.

Mayor Jejomar Erwin Binay said the free graduate studies have been offered at the city-owned and managed University of Makati (UMAK) since last year.

Binay said the special scholarship program under the Makati Consortium for Educational Scholars (MACES) of UMAK was implemented on the approval by the City Council with the passage of City Ordinance 2012-061 that exempts qualified city government workers and public school teachers from paying tuition for graduate programs in the UMAK’s College of Governance and Public Policy and College of Arts and Sciences and Education.

In order to qualify for the program, applicants with regular or casual status of employment should have rendered at least three years of continuous service with the city government or in any public school in the city.

Those interested in the programs may download forms for MACES at UMAK’s website, www.umak.edu.ph.
